3. Media Types
The selection of abrasive media is a crucial determinant of the outcome when seeking “car sandblasting near me”. The chosen media significantly impacts the effectiveness, efficiency, and potential damage to the vehicle’s surface. The following outlines various media types and their implications for automotive abrasive blasting.
-
Silica Sand
Historically, silica sand was a common abrasive. However, its use is increasingly restricted due to the risk of silicosis, a serious lung disease caused by inhaling crystalline silica dust. While inexpensive, the health hazards associated with silica sand necessitate safer alternatives when considering “car sandblasting near me”.
-
Glass Beads
Glass beads offer a gentler abrasive action, making them suitable for removing paint and light rust without damaging the underlying metal. This media type leaves a smooth, polished surface, ideal for preparing vehicles for repainting. The relatively low aggressiveness of glass beads makes them a preferred choice for delicate automotive panels when utilizing “car sandblasting near me” services.
-
Aluminum Oxide
Aluminum oxide is a more aggressive abrasive, effective for removing heavy rust, scale, and coatings. Its angular shape allows for efficient cutting and etching of the metal surface, providing an excellent key for subsequent paint adhesion. When searching “car sandblasting near me” for heavily corroded vehicles, aluminum oxide is often a necessary choice.
-
Plastic Media
Plastic media offers a non-abrasive method for removing paint and coatings without harming the substrate. Different grades of plastic media exist, allowing for controlled stripping of various coatings. This type of media is particularly useful for removing coatings from fiberglass or aluminum body panels, preventing damage to these softer materials when searching for “car sandblasting near me”.
The selection of the appropriate media type is paramount for achieving the desired results while minimizing the risk of damage to the vehicle. A qualified “car sandblasting near me” provider will carefully assess the vehicle’s condition and recommend the most suitable media for the specific application, balancing effectiveness, safety, and cost considerations.
4. Equipment
The efficacy of any service resulting from a “car sandblasting near me” search is directly contingent upon the quality and maintenance of the equipment employed. The fundamental components include an air compressor, a blast pot, a blast hose, and a nozzle. Air compressor capacity dictates the pressure and volume of air available, influencing blasting speed and efficiency. A poorly maintained compressor may deliver inconsistent pressure, leading to uneven surface preparation. The blast pot regulates the flow of abrasive media, and malfunctions can cause surges or blockages, impacting the final finish. The blast hose must be durable and free of leaks to maintain consistent pressure and prevent media wastage. Nozzle selection is critical; different nozzle sizes and shapes are designed for specific applications, influencing the blast pattern and material removal rate.
Consider, for example, two businesses identified via “car sandblasting near me”. One utilizes an older, underpowered compressor with a worn nozzle. The result is a slow, uneven blasting process, potentially leaving residual paint or rust and increasing the risk of metal warping due to prolonged exposure. The other business invests in a modern, high-capacity compressor, regularly replaces nozzles, and maintains its equipment according to manufacturer specifications. This translates to a faster, more consistent blasting process, minimizing the risk of damage and ensuring optimal surface preparation for subsequent painting or restoration. Furthermore, adherence to safety standards through appropriate personal protective equipment (PPE) for operators is a critical, albeit often unseen, aspect of the equipment consideration.
In conclusion, the equipment utilized by a provider located through a “car sandblasting near me” search is not merely a tool but an integral factor determining the quality, efficiency, and safety of the service. Evaluating the visible condition and apparent maintenance of the equipment, along with inquiring about the provider’s equipment maintenance practices, is crucial for selecting a competent and reliable automotive abrasive blasting service. Disregarding this aspect may lead to unsatisfactory results, increased costs due to rework, or even damage to the vehicle.

6. Regulations
The phrase “car sandblasting near me” implicitly carries regulatory considerations that significantly affect both the operation of such businesses and the environmental impact of their activities. Automotive abrasive blasting generates dust and potentially hazardous waste, mandating strict adherence to local, state, and federal environmental regulations. These regulations primarily focus on air quality, waste disposal, and worker safety. For instance, the Clean Air Act in the United States imposes limits on particulate matter emissions, directly impacting abrasive blasting operations. Similarly, regulations regarding the disposal of spent abrasive media, which may contain lead or other heavy metals from removed paint, necessitate proper handling and disposal to prevent soil and water contamination. Non-compliance can lead to substantial fines, operational shutdowns, and legal liabilities.
The practical implications of these regulations are considerable. Businesses responding to a “car sandblasting near me” search must invest in dust collection systems, utilize approved abrasive media, and implement waste management protocols. For example, enclosed blasting booths with HEPA filtration systems are often required to minimize air emissions. Regular air quality monitoring and employee training are also essential. Documenting compliance with these regulations is critical, as regulatory agencies conduct periodic inspections to ensure adherence. Consider a scenario where a “car sandblasting near me” establishment, neglecting to comply with waste disposal regulations, improperly disposes of lead-contaminated abrasive. This action could result in significant soil contamination, requiring costly remediation efforts and potentially exposing the business to legal action.

Question 1: Is silica sand the standard abrasive for automotive applications?
Silica sand, while historically used, is no longer considered a standard abrasive due to associated health risks, specifically silicosis. Regulations often restrict or prohibit its use. Safer alternatives, such as glass beads, aluminum oxide, or plastic media, are now the preferred choices for automotive abrasive blasting.
Question 2: Does abrasive blasting guarantee the complete removal of all rust and coatings?
While abrasive blasting is highly effective, achieving complete removal depends on the extent of corrosion, the type of coating, and the selected abrasive media. Heavily pitted areas or tightly bonded coatings may require additional treatment after the initial blasting process.
Question 3: Will abrasive blasting damage the metal of the vehicle?
Improper technique or the use of overly aggressive media can potentially damage the metal. Selecting the appropriate media, controlling blasting pressure, and maintaining consistent technique are crucial to prevent warping, pitting, or thinning of the metal surface. Experience mitigates this risk.
Question 4: What preparation is required before bringing a vehicle for abrasive blasting?
Preparation requirements vary depending on the service provider. Generally, loose parts, trim, glass, and any components susceptible to damage should be removed prior to blasting. Consult with the provider to determine specific preparation guidelines.
Question 5: Is abrasive blasting environmentally hazardous?
Abrasive blasting can pose environmental hazards if not conducted responsibly. Dust emissions, waste disposal, and potential contamination from removed coatings require strict adherence to environmental regulations. Reputable providers utilize dust collection systems, manage waste responsibly, and comply with all applicable environmental laws.
Question 6: How can the quality of abrasive blasting services be assessed prior to engagement?
Assessing quality involves evaluating the provider’s experience, equipment, and compliance with regulations. Requesting references, inspecting completed projects, and inquiring about their environmental practices are essential steps in making an informed decision.
